Italo is a brand of high-speed trains operated by the Italian train company Nuovo Trasporto Viaggiatori (NTV). Its fleet of trains includes the Italo AGV 575, the premier high-speed service reaching speeds up to 186 mph (300 km/h), and the Italo EVO, an eco-friendly train that can reach a maximum speed of 150 mph (250 km/h). Italo offers four different class options, but each train car is modernly equipped with a high level of comfort. You can choose between the Smart, Comfort, Prima and Club Executive classes. Standard services in all Italo trains include bathrooms, free WiFi, power outlets, reclining leather seats, footrests, snack machines and Italo Live (free onboard entertainment featuring a selection of movies, music and games). Italo offers three types of fares with different prices and flexibility: Low Cost, Economy, and Flex.
When departing from Venice, you have various train station options to start your journey from including Venezia Santa Lucia, Venezia Mestre and Venice. When arriving in Reggio Calabria, you can end your journey in train stations like Reggio Di Calabria Centrale, Reggio di Calabria Lido and Reggio di Calabria Catona.
Passengers board the train most frequently from Venezia Santa Lucia, which is located around 0.1 miles (235 m) away from the city centre, and they get off the train at Reggio Di Calabria Centrale, located 2.2 miles (3.6 km) away from the city centre.
